fre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

jsp制作購物網(wǎng)站的-全文預(yù)覽

2025-01-04 10:32 上一頁面

下一頁面
  

【正文】 (50) NULL )。 CREATE TABLE bookcat( id NUMBER PRIMARY KEY, catname VARCHAR2 (40) NOT NULL )。 C. 客戶基本信息表:存放書店客戶的基本信息。 4.訂 單處理 根據(jù)客戶購物車中的信息,以及客戶所選擇的送貨方式和付款方式,連同客戶對應(yīng)的個人信息生成訂單,以便于后續(xù)進(jìn)行送貨處理。 2.購物車管理 用于維護(hù)每一個進(jìn)入網(wǎng)上書店的客戶對應(yīng)的購物車。 D. 會員注冊:為了能夠?qū)崿F(xiàn)圖書商品 的購買,需要管理客戶相關(guān)的聯(lián)系方式、送貨地點(diǎn)等相關(guān)的信息。一個典型的網(wǎng)上商城一般都需要實(shí)現(xiàn)商品信息的動態(tài)提示、購物車管理、客戶信息注冊登錄管理、訂單處理等模塊。普通的 Action 只能通過調(diào)用 execute 執(zhí)行一項(xiàng)任務(wù),而 DispatchAction 可以根據(jù)配置參數(shù)執(zhí)行,而不是僅進(jìn)入 execute()函數(shù),這樣可以執(zhí)行多種任務(wù)。每個 Action都只建立一個 instance。這樣可以更靈活的擴(kuò)展程序。 ActionFoward 是對 mapping 中一個 foward 的包裝,對應(yīng)于一個 url ActionForm 使用了 ViewHelper 模式,是對 HTML 中 form 的一個封裝。 33 Struts的工作流程 下圖是 Struts 的工作流程,所有的請求都提交給 ActionServlet 來處理。 缺點(diǎn): Taglib 是 Struts 的一大優(yōu)勢,但對于初學(xué)者而言,卻需要一個持續(xù) 學(xué)習(xí)的過程,甚至還會打亂你網(wǎng)頁編寫的習(xí)慣,但是,當(dāng)你習(xí)慣了它時,你會覺得它真的很棒。另外,就目前國內(nèi)的 JSP 開發(fā)者而言,除了使用JSP 自帶的常用標(biāo)記外,很少開發(fā)自己的標(biāo)記,或許 Struts 是一個很好的起點(diǎn)。采用 Action 來處理邏輯 22 Struts 優(yōu)缺點(diǎn) 優(yōu)點(diǎn): Struts 跟 Tomcat、 Turbine 等諸多 Apache 項(xiàng)目一樣,是開源軟件,這是它的一大優(yōu)點(diǎn)。它用 JSP 技術(shù)實(shí)現(xiàn)視圖的功能,用 Servlet技術(shù)實(shí)現(xiàn)控制器的功能,用 JavaBean 技術(shù)實(shí)現(xiàn)模型的功能 JSP Model 1 與 JSP Model 2 SUN 在 JSP出現(xiàn)早期制定了兩種規(guī)范,稱為 Model1和 Model2。后來隨著腳本語言的出現(xiàn),前面的方式又被倒了過來,改成將腳本語言書寫的程序嵌入在 HTML 內(nèi)容中。很多 VB,Delphi 等 RAD 程序都有這種問題。 模型( Model) 模型是應(yīng)用程序的主體部分。采用 Struts 可以簡化遵循 MVC 設(shè)計(jì)模式的 Web 應(yīng)用的開發(fā)工作,很好地實(shí)現(xiàn)代碼重用,使開發(fā)人員從一些繁瑣的工作中解脫出來,快速開發(fā)能夠充分發(fā)揮 JSP/Servlet 優(yōu)點(diǎn)、并具有強(qiáng)可擴(kuò)展性的 Web 應(yīng)用。但 Java Servlet 也不是沒有缺點(diǎn),和傳統(tǒng)的 CGI、 ISAPI、 NSAPI 方式相同, Java Servlet 是利用輸出 HTML 語句來實(shí)現(xiàn)動態(tài)網(wǎng)頁的,如果用 Java Servlet 來開發(fā)整個網(wǎng)站,動態(tài)部分和靜態(tài)頁面的整合過程簡直就是一場噩夢。 Servlet 其實(shí)和 傳統(tǒng)的 CGI程序和 ISAPI、 NSAPI 等 Web程序開發(fā)工具的作用是相同的,在使用 Java Servlet 以后,用戶不必再使用效率低下的 CGI方式,也不必使用只能在某個固定 Web服務(wù)器平臺運(yùn)行的 API方式來動態(tài)生成 Web 頁面。 12 JAVA 語言在網(wǎng)絡(luò)上的應(yīng)用 Java 程序可以獲取網(wǎng)絡(luò)上結(jié)點(diǎn)的圖象、聲音、 HTML 文檔及文本等資源,并可以對獲得的資源進(jìn)行處理。 畢業(yè)論文 SHANGHAITUNIVERSITY GRADUATION PROJECT (THESIS) 網(wǎng)上書店系統(tǒng) Online BookStore System 學(xué) 院 高等技術(shù)學(xué)院 專 業(yè) 計(jì)算機(jī)技術(shù)與應(yīng)用 學(xué) 號 03321018 姓 名 胡家盛 導(dǎo) 師 江 瑋 完成日期 2021 年 4 月 2 目錄 中英文摘要 第一章 JAVA的網(wǎng)絡(luò)功能與編程 11 JAVA語言簡介 12 JAVA語言在網(wǎng)絡(luò)上的應(yīng)用 13 JSP的基礎(chǔ) —— Servlet 技術(shù) 第二章 Struts概述 21 Struts的由來和發(fā)展 211 MVC 簡介 22 Struts優(yōu)缺點(diǎn) 33 Struts的工作流程 第三章 網(wǎng)上書店詳細(xì)設(shè)計(jì) 31 需求分析 32 總體設(shè)計(jì) 33 功能設(shè)計(jì) 34 數(shù)據(jù)庫設(shè)計(jì)與實(shí)現(xiàn) 341 數(shù)據(jù)庫的需求分析 342 創(chuàng)建數(shù)據(jù)表的腳本 35 網(wǎng)上書店基本流程 36 網(wǎng)上書店各頁面 功能 37 業(yè)務(wù)邏輯層各 bean 功能 38 控制處理層 總結(jié) 參考文獻(xiàn) 3 摘要 JAVA 語言是目前 Inter 上大型的 WEB 應(yīng)用程序開發(fā)時使用得最熱門的編程語言,本文描述了 JAVA 和 JSP 技術(shù)的特點(diǎn)以及在互聯(lián)網(wǎng)上的使用情況,介紹這兩種技術(shù)的重要編程方法和兩者之關(guān)的聯(lián)系,同時也會應(yīng)用相關(guān)的 Struts 框架,并完成一個基于這種技術(shù)的網(wǎng)上書店系統(tǒng)。在早期, Java 比較多的用在瀏覽器上,插入到網(wǎng)頁中 (即是 Java Applet 程序 ),成為最靈活、最強(qiáng)大的網(wǎng)頁多媒體的載體,但由于 Java 虛擬機(jī)相對于個人電腦而言,有占用資源大,安全性相對較差等缺點(diǎn), Applet 逐漸的被后起之秀 Flash 所替代,但隨 著 Java Servlet 的推出, Java 在電子商務(wù)方面開始嶄露頭角,最新的 JSP(Java Server Page)技術(shù)的推出,更是讓 Java 成為基于 Web 的應(yīng)用程序的首選開發(fā)工具,目前的 Java 技術(shù)已成為所有大型電子商務(wù)項(xiàng)目的必然選擇。 13 JSP 的基礎(chǔ) —— Servlet 技術(shù) Java Servlet 是 JSP 技術(shù)的基礎(chǔ), JSP 本身就是預(yù)先被編譯成 Servlet,然后再運(yùn)行的,而且大型的 Web 應(yīng)用程序的開發(fā)需要 Java Servlet 和 JSP 配合才能完成, Servlet 這個名稱大概源于 Applet,現(xiàn)在國內(nèi)的翻譯方式很多,本文為了避免誤會,本文直接采用 Servlet 這個名稱而不做任何翻譯,讀者如果愿意,可以稱之為 “小
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1